What is Metabolic Age Calculator?
Metabolic age is a comparison between your metabolism and the average metabolism of your age group. It's calculated based on your Basal Metabolic Rate (BMR) and Total Daily Energy Expenditure (TDEE), which indicate how efficiently your body burns calories at rest and during activity.
How It's Calculated
This calculator uses the Mifflin-St Jeor equation to determine your BMR, then applies activity factors to calculate your TDEE. Your metabolic age is determined by comparing your TDEE to the average for your age group and gender.
Why Metabolic Age Matters
- Health Indicator: A lower metabolic age often indicates better overall health and fitness
- Weight Management: Higher metabolism helps with weight control and energy levels
- Aging Process: Can indicate how well your body is aging internally
- Fitness Benchmark: Tracks improvements in metabolism from lifestyle changes
Factors That Influence Metabolic Age
- Muscle mass (muscle burns more calories than fat)
- Body fat percentage
- Physical activity level
- Genetics and hormones
- Diet quality and meal timing
- Sleep quality and stress levels
- Age and gender
